इकाई 1: प्रथम घात एवं प्रथम कोटि के अवकल समीकरण-1 (Differential Equation of First Order And First Degree-1)
Conceptइकाई 1: प्रथम घात एवं प्रथम कोटि के अवकल समीकरण-1 (Differential Equation of First Order And First Degree-1)
This section introduces the study of differential equations, focusing specifically on those of first order and first degree. It outlines the structure of the unit, which includes objectives, definitions, types of differential equations, order and degree, types of solutions, and methods for solving such equations. The section also provides a roadmap for the topics to be covered, including separation of variables, homogeneous equations, and equations reducible to homogeneous form. The unit is designed to give students foundational knowledge of differential equations and equip them with methods to solve first order, first degree equations, which are commonly encountered in physics, engineering, and applied sciences.
- Introduction to differential equations of first order and first degree.
- Overview of key topics: definitions, types, order and degree, solution methods.
- Emphasis on practical solution techniques such as separation of variables.
- 📌 Differential Equation: An equation involving independent variable(s), dependent variable(s), and their derivatives.
- 📌 First Order: The highest derivative present is of first order.
- 📌 First Degree: The highest power of the derivative is one.
1.0 उद्देश्य (Objectives)
Explanation1.0 उद्देश्य (Objectives)
In this section, the objectives of the unit are clearly stated. Students will gain preliminary knowledge about differential equations and learn methods to solve them. The focus is on equations of first order and first degree, including their special forms and solution methods such as separation of variables, homogeneous equations, and equations reducible to homogeneous form. By the end of this unit, students will be able to identify, classify, and solve basic differential equations relevant to various scientific and engineering problems.
- Understand the basic concepts of differential equations.
- Learn methods to solve first order, first degree differential equations.
- Study special forms such as homogeneous equations.
- Apply separation of variables and other solution techniques.
- 📌 Separation of Variables: A method to solve differential equations by separating the variables on different sides of the equation.
